Indeed, the Sort Lines.sh script in the Unix Filters palette uses the
"-n" option to sort strings by numerical value.
From the man page for sort
-n, --numeric-sort
compare according to string numerical value
So, go to the palettes menu and choose Unix Filters then run Sort
Lines.sh on your file.
